Post by Michael on Jun 17th, 2009 at 8:45pm
A little bird (not a spotted flycatcher) has let it be known to me that RyanAir are going to take an axe to the schedules from Reus (and other airports eg Perpignan) for the winter season.  Obviously it is too early to know what the score will be for next summer.  Entire routes may get the chop.  If anyone is able to clarify the situation it would be appreciated by many I'm sure.  Needless to say there is nothing on the RyanAir web-site as Mr O'Dreary doesn't make a song and dance about bad news.  Given that it is not long since Reus was being hailed as a new 'base' by them I'm a little surprised - but these are interesting times.
